Jenny Johnson, Franklin Templeton's CEO, said blockchain and crypto threaten a huge number of business models that exist today in traditional finance. Franklin Templeton CEO Jenny Johnson said major financial firms are slow to adopt public blockchains because the technology threatens lucrative fee-based business models built on intermediating transactions.
